当前位置:  开发笔记 > 运维 > 正文

以图形方式布置wx应用程序

如何解决《以图形方式布置wx应用程序》经验,为你挑选了1个好方法。

作为wx的新手,我想知道是否有一个IDE(特别是Linux)可以帮助我布置一个框架或对话框,或者只是为了帮助我看看我在做什么.这意味着还要为这些更改创建代码.

我记得当使用资源编译器为OS/2和Windows生成二进制文件然后创建窗口,并希望有类似的东西(虽然显然不是二进制,如果wx不支持).



1> Milan Babušk..:

我使用wxFormBuilder.它是用wxWidgets编写的,因此它可以很好地在Linux上运行.它可以生成C++代码或XRC文件.确保你理解它的哲学,并像这样使用它:

为GUI生成C++代码

不要编辑生成的代码wxFormBuilder,而是创建新文件

在新文件中,从它生成的类派生新类

在你自己的类中实现事件处理程序(wxFB为你想要使用的每个事件处理程序创建虚函数)

我通常将wxFormBuilder生成的类/文件命名为,例如,MainFrameGUI,以及一个实现(派生我编写所有代码的文件)将只是MainFrame.这使您可以随时更改可视布局并从wxFB重新生成C++文件,而无需覆盖代码.

推荐阅读
郑小蒜9299_941611_G
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有